MAX882ESA Equivalent & Substitute Parts

Part Overview

The MAX882ESA is a linear voltage regulator IC from Analog Devices Inc./Maxim Integrated, designed for positive adjustable (fixed) output applications with 200mA current capability in an 8-SOIC surface mount package. This device provides regulated power management with integrated enable and low battery detection features, along with over-current, over-temperature, and reverse polarity protection.

The MAX882ESA is classified as obsolete. Identifying equivalent and substitute parts is necessary to ensure design continuity, maintain supply chain reliability, and support long-term product availability for applications currently utilizing this component.

Key Parameters

Parameter Value
Manufacturer Analog Devices Inc./Maxim Integrated
Category Power Management (PMIC)
Output Configuration Positive
Output Type Adjustable (Fixed)
Number of Regulators 1
Voltage - Input (Max) 11.5V
Voltage - Output (Min/Fixed) 1.25V (3.3V)
Voltage - Output (Max) 11V
Voltage Dropout (Max) 0.64V @ 200mA
Current - Output 200mA
Current - Quiescent (Iq) 15 µA
Current - Supply (Max) 25 µA
Control Features Enable, Low Battery Detection
Protection Features Over Current, Over Temperature, Reverse Polarity
Operating Temperature -40°C ~ 85°C
Mounting Type Surface Mount
Package / Case 8-SOIC (0.154", 3.90mm Width)
Moisture Sensitivity Level (MSL) 1 (Unlimited)

Engineering Selection Recommendations

MAX882ESA+ (Direct Equivalent): This part maintains identical electrical and mechanical specifications to the MAX882ESA while offering improved product status (Active). The primary advantage is ROHS3 compliance, making it suitable for applications subject to RoHS regulations. This part is the preferred direct replacement when supply of the obsolete MAX882ESA is exhausted.

MAX884ESA+ (Parametric Equivalent): This part provides full electrical parameter equivalence with identical voltage, current, and control specifications. The MAX884ESA+ is also Active status with ROHS3 compliance. While the base product number differs (MAX884 vs. MAX882), all critical electrical and mechanical parameters match the original specification, supporting functional interchangeability in the application circuit.

Both substitute parts are manufactured by the same supplier (Analog Devices Inc./Maxim Integrated) and share identical package geometry, pin configuration compatibility, and thermal characteristics with the original MAX882ESA.

Frequently Asked Questions (FAQ)

Q: Can MAX882ESA+ be used as a direct replacement for MAX882ESA? A: Yes. The MAX882ESA+ is electrically and mechanically identical to the MAX882ESA. The primary differences are product status (Active vs. Obsolete) and RoHS compliance (ROHS3 vs. non-compliant). Pin configuration, voltage specifications, current ratings, and package dimensions are identical.

Q: What is the difference between MAX882ESA+ and MAX884ESA+? A: Both parts are parametric equivalents with identical electrical specifications and package geometry. The base product number differs (MAX882 vs. MAX884), but all critical parameters—including voltage ranges, current ratings, control features, and protection mechanisms—are equivalent. Both are Active status with ROHS3 compliance.

Q: Are the substitute parts pin-compatible with the original MAX882ESA? A: Yes. Both MAX882ESA+ and MAX884ESA+ use the same 8-SOIC package with identical pin configuration and spacing (0.154", 3.90mm width). No PCB layout modifications are required for substitution.

Q: Does the RoHS compliance difference affect functionality? A: No. RoHS compliance relates to material composition and environmental regulations, not electrical performance. Both ROHS3-compliant substitutes deliver identical functional performance to the non-compliant original part.

Q: Which substitute part should be selected for new designs? A: For new designs, either MAX882ESA+ or MAX884ESA+ is acceptable based on electrical equivalence. Selection may depend on supplier availability, lead time, and inventory levels. Both parts are Active status with ROHS3 compliance, supporting long-term supply chain reliability.

Q: Are there any thermal or operating condition differences? A: No. All three parts share identical operating temperature range (-40°C ~ 85°C), thermal characteristics, and moisture sensitivity level (MSL 1 - Unlimited). Thermal performance and reliability are equivalent across all variants.
